Challenge to Enforceability. Executive agrees not to challenge the enforceability of any provision of this Agreement in any court of competent jurisdiction or arbitration, except as to validity under the ADEA. Executive understands that nothing contained in this Agreement limits Executive’s ability to file a charge or complaint with the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ission, the National Labor Relations Board, the Occupational Safety and Health Administration, the Securities and Exchange Commission, the California Department of Fair Employment and Housing, or any other federal, state or local governmental agency or commission (“Government Agencies”). Executive further understands that this Agreement does not limit Executive’s ability to communicate with any Government Agencies or otherwise participate in any investigation or proceeding that may be conducted by any Government Agency, including providing documents or other information, without notice to the Company. This Agreement does not limit Executive’s right to receive an award for information provided to any Government Agencies. Nothing in this Agreement shall prevent Executive’s participation in any legal proceedings against the Company or any Released Party in compliance with a summons that requires such participation, or Executive’s initiation of or participation in administrative proceedings or investigations of the EEOC or other governmental agencies; provided, however, that this Agreement shall prevent Executive from receiving any monetary or financial damages or recoveries from the Company or any Released Party or reinstatement with the Company in connection with any such proceedings or investigations which is not based on recovering or receiving an award paid by a Government Agency. Executive represents that Executive has not filed or asserted any claims whatsoever against the Company or any Released Party. Executive is not aware of any conduct by the Company or any Released Party that may violate any federal, state or local law, rule or regulation.
